Climate & Location

Climate is the #1 factor in pool enhancement ROI. In Sun Belt states (Texas, Florida, Arizona, California), pool enhancements deliver year-round returns. Northern hosts should prioritize heating, covered structures, and cold-weather features like hot tubs that actually perform better in cooler temps. Coastal areas benefit from salt water systems due to the natural humidity resistance. Desert climates should prioritize shade-adjacent pool features and misting systems. If you're in a region with fewer than 5 months of swim weather, focus on enhancements that extend the season rather than ones that only work in peak summer.
